JR's is a popular bar known for its fun atmosphere, karaoke, and friendly staff, especially bartenders like Mary, Matthew, and Cole. Many reviewers praise the strong and affordable drinks, with the frozen house margaritas being a favorite. Some negative experiences involve rude bartenders and automatic gratuity.

The spacious, NOLA style courtyard had plenty of tables, cabanas and a nearby bar for seating. Inside they had kareoke, pool, arcade games and more bar seating. Drinks were delicious, great prices on vodka shots and super friendly staff. Bathrooms are clean and staff are always clearing tables of trash and glasses which makes it more inviting for new guests.
